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Does the name "AIPSO" stand for anything?
A: When our organization was founded in 1973, its official name was the
Automobile Insurance Plans Service Office. The acronym AIPSO grew so popular in
the insurance industry that in the 1980s we adopted AIPSO as our organization’s
official name.
Q: Is AIPSO an insurance company? Does AIPSO sell automobile insurance?
A: AIPSO is not an insurance company, and sells no insurance of any kind. We are
a management organization and service provider for various insurance industry
groups responsible for administering the residual market.
